Working on a terminator lord here and wanted a little help on this cloak. I think it needs a bit more blending only cause I can still see lines in the coloring. While laying highlights down I dropped a little too much in one spot so whats the best way to repair this?
Other than dry brushing a lil black into it I can't think of what else, any tips from the experts?

I would do that this way:
Thin down some black paint, that it becomes almost transparent. Now paint over the transitions you want to repair with it. Repeat as many times as needed for the effect you want This should help.
(Put only as much paint that it doesn't run into recesses and onto the parts you don't want to cover. After dipping your brush in paint remove the excess by wiping in paper)
